Brainstorming A2. The poet has observed the sower closely. Express in your words the reverence the poet has for the sower.


Ans : The poet does have a lot of respect for the sower. The sower is described as a man who is hardworking and also patient. 

Brainstorming  A3.The poet is prompted to call the sower an ‘august personality’ which means one who reached the highest position in his work place. 
Explain this using the following points. 


Hard work          Perseverance              Dedication 


Ans : The sower is a very hardworking person. He is present in his workplace even after the working hours are over. He sows the seeds and then patiently waits for the crop to grow all the season. He is very dedicated to working day and night for his crops.
